Included in this process were the potential for human error and the expansive administrative time necessitated by this arduous process. Prior to personal computers, document comparison entailed the printing of two versions of a single document and reviewing those hard copies in detail for changes and version amendment. contract lawyers typically show deletions as red strikethrough text (red text with a line crossing off the words being deleted) and additions with red underlines. While one standard display of showing deletions with red underlines and additions with blue underlines is still used by many document comparison products, some programs allow users to customize the presentation of changes in the redline/comparison document. Presentation of changes made between document versions are also traditionally customizable.

Some programs limit comparison to solely text and table content in word processing documents, while others register changes made in spreadsheets and presentations, along with changes made in versions of PDF documents. There are several variants in the types of changes registered through the process of document comparison. In the broadest definition, document comparison can refer to any act of marking changes made between two versions of the same document and presenting those changes in a third document via a graphical user interface (GUI).
